89.78 percent of the population in 62422 drive to work alone. 0.00 percent of the people take some form of public transportation like the bus or the train to work. Approximately 64.09 percent of the residents get to work in less than 30 minutes. 8.23 percent of the residents in 62422 get to work in more than 60 minutes. The average household size is approximately 2.24 members with about 2.42 cars available per household.
An estimate of 94.16 percent of the residents in 62422 has some form of health insurance. 40.64 percent of the residents have some type of public health insurance like Medicare, Medicaid, Veterans Affairs (VA), or TRICARE. About 62.07 percent of the residents have private health insurance, either through their employer or direct purchase.
A resident in 62422 would have to travel an average of 18.63 miles to reach the nearest hospital with an emergency room, St Anthonys Memorial Hospital . In a 20-mile radius, there are 0 healthcare providers accessible to residents in 62422, Cowden, Illinois.

As of , an estimate of 994 residents live in 62422 with a median age of 41.4 years. 25.25 percent of the population is under the age of 18, and 15.29 percent of the population is at least 65 years of age. 36.96 percent of the residents in 62422 is currently married, and 22.25 percent of the population has never been married.
The monthly median household income in 62422 is $5,761.75. The monthly median housing costs for residents in 62422 is approximately $679. The median household spends about 11.78 percent of their income on housing.

Type 2 Diabetes is a chronic condition that affects the way the body metabolizes sugar (glucose). It is characterized by high blood sugar levels resulting from insulin resistance or the body's inability to produce enough insulin. Without proper management, Type 2 Diabetes can lead to serious health issues such as heart disease, stroke, kidney disease, and nerve damage.
